Create Stylish Cushions

Transform old clothes, fabric scraps, or even towels into cushions that add warmth and color to your home. Here are some ideas to inspire you:

Materials Needed

  • Old fabric or clothing
  • Sewing machine or needle and thread
  • Filling (store-bought or recycled stuffing)

Steps to Create Your Cushions

  1. Choose fabrics that match your decor or contrast creatively.
  2. Cut the fabric into two identical squares or rectangles based on the desired cushion size.
  3. Sew the pieces together, leaving one side open for stuffing.
  4. Fill the cushion with your chosen stuffing, then sew the opening shut.

Tips for Personalizing

Consider adding embellishments such as buttons, patches, or stencils to give your cushions a unique touch. Mix and match fabrics for a bohemian vibe!

Unique Wall Art from Upcycled Items

Your walls tell a story. Why not let them share how you cherish creativity through upcycling? Here are a few ways to make wall art that captivates:

Using Old Frames

Old picture frames can be transformed into beautiful artwork by simply changing the content.

  • Paint the frames in fun colors or textures.
  • Fill them with vibrant fabrics, old book pages, or your children’s artwork.

Natural Elements

Consider using sticks, leaves, or flowers to create nature-inspired wall decorations.

  1. Collect natural elements during your walks.
  2. Arrange them on a canvas or frame for a rustic look.

Repurposing Household Items

Get creative with everyday items. For example, old vinyl records can become quirky wall art.

  • Hang records using command strips for a retro feel.
  • Decorate them with paint or craft supplies if you want an artistic touch.

Custom Shelving Solutions

Transforming discarded wood or crates into shelves can not only save space but also create eye-catching storage options.

Finding the Right Wood

Look for old pallets or reclaimed wood. These materials are often available for free.

Steps to Build Your Shelves

  1. Measure the area where the shelf will be installed.
  2. Cut the wood to your desired length.
  3. Sand the edges to eliminate splinters.
  4. Attach brackets or mount to the wall for stability.

Decorating Your Shelves

Use decor items like plants, books, or candles to personalize your new shelves.

Smart Storage Solutions

Storage doesn’t need to be boring! Here are some ideas for using recyclables:

Using Jars and Containers

Glass jars from your kitchen can enhance organization and style.

  1. Clean the jars and remove labels.
  2. Paint them in colors that match your decor.
  3. Use them to store office supplies, kitchen utensils, or craft materials.

Old Suitcases

A vintage suitcase can become a stylish storage solution.

  • Display it open on a shelf, filled with books or blankets.
  • Layer it with smaller boxes inside for organized storage.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Rushing the creative process can lead to poorly made items.
  • Overloading shelves can cause damage or collapse.
  • Neglecting to clean materials before use can lead to odors or deterioration.
